الأعراض
افترض انك قمت بإنشاء مفتاح أساسي في عمود يتضمن قيما عشريه كبيره أو قيما رقميه في Microsoft SQL Server 2012 أو 2014 أو 2016. بعد ذلك ، يمكنك إنشاء فهرس النص الكامل باستخدام هذا العمود كفهرس المفتاح الفريد. في هذه الحالة ، إذا كانت هناك بعض الصفوف التي لم تتم فهرستها ، سيتم تسجيل قيمه مفتاح النص الكامل كرقم سالب أو أحرف unicode. لذلك ، لا يمكنك تحديد الصفوف التي فشلت فهرستها.
الحل
تم تصحيح هذه المشكلة في التحديثات التراكمية التالية ل SQL Server:
تحديث تراكمي 2 ل SQL Server 2016 SP1
تحديث تراكمي 4 ل Sql server 2016 التحديثالتراكمي 6 ل Sql Server 2012 service Pack 3
تحديث تراكمي 10 FOR Sql server 2014 SP1 التحديث التراكمي 3 ل SQL server 2014 SP2
يحتوي كل تحديث تراكمي جديد ل SQL Server علي كل الإصلاحات العاجلة وكل تصحيحات الأمان التي تم تضمينها في التحديث التراكمي السابق. اطلع علي آخر التحديثات التراكمية ل SQL Server:
آخر تحديث تراكمي ل SQL Server 2016
آخر تحديث تراكمي ل Sql server 2014 SP1/SP2التحديث التراكمي الأخير ل sql server 2012
الحل البديل
لحل هذه المشكلة ، أضف عمود عدد صحيح كبير أو int فريدا إلى الجدول وحدد نصا كاملا باستخدام هذا العمود بدلا من ذلك. يتم إرسال تقرير بالبالكامل والعدد صحيح كبير إلى قيمها بشكل صحيح إلى سجل الأخطاء بالنص الكامل عند الإبلاغ عن وجود صف أو مستند فاشل. لا يجب ان يكون العمود الفريد المستخدم بواسطة النص الكامل هو المفتاح الأساسي للجدول.
الحالة
أقرت Microsoft أن هذه المشكلة تحدث في منتجات Microsoft المسردة في المقطع "تنطبق على".
المراجع
تعرف علي المصطلحات التي تستخدمها Microsoft لوصف تحديثات البرامج.